Analysis

In 2024, wood pulp — import value in Brunei Darussalam stood at 11 1000 USD.

That represents a change of down 75.6% over ten years.

Over the whole period, wood pulp — import value in Brunei Darussalam peaked at 125 1000 USD in 2021 and was at its lowest, 0 1000 USD, in 1998.

That places Brunei Darussalam 176th out of 202 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
